II.2.5) Award criteria
Quality criterion: Leadership and governance
/ Weighting: 12
Quality criterion: Patient and public involvement
/ Weighting: 10
Quality criterion: Child health programme design and proposed measures
/ Weighting: 10
Quality criterion: Equity and parity
/ Weighting: 5
Quality criterion: Information governance
/ Weighting: 8
Quality criterion: Participation and data acquisition
/ Weighting: 16
Quality criterion: Analysis
/ Weighting: 5
Quality criterion: Uses of the data
/ Weighting: 9
Quality criterion: Impact
/ Weighting: 10
Quality criterion: Risk management
/ Weighting: 5
Cost criterion: Cost and allocation of budget
/ Weighting: 10
II.2.11) Information about options
Options:
Yes
Description of options:
The contract is let initially to be delivered for NHS-funded care in England,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land for a period of 3 years, at a maximum total budget of up to GBP 1 193 380 excluding VAT and bids exceeding this limit may be rejected. In addition, the States of Jersey and Guernsey and the Isle of Man, may join the programme at later date although this is yet to be confirmed. The additional contract value that would be offered to support the participation of the States of Jersey and Guernsey and the Isle of Man would be GBP 1 540 per annum pro rata excl. VAT. If the States of Jersey and Guernsey and the Isle of Man joined early in the first year and the whole contract was then extended to the 5 years' total duration, subject to topic prioritisation by the funders, the availability of funding and an assessment by HQIP on the quality of the delivery of the programme, the maximum contract value would be GBP 1 996 000 excl. VAT. The contract is anticipated to start on 1 January 2020.
Potential future aspirational intent.
The future aspirational intention of this opportunity is to potentially include:
— different topics,
— combining NCAPOP projects/programmes,
— extending service coverage to include additional countries and/or devolved nations,
— extending service coverage to include non-NHS funded care,
— additional or enhanced delivery of any aspect of the Child Health Clinical Outcome Review Programme,
— other external quality improvement initiatives either related to or linked with the project.
Please note, there is no commitment by the authority at this stage to include any of these. Taking this aspirational intent into account as well as the possibility that a contract extension may be offered for an additional 2 years, the potential ceiling value is BGP 7 000 000 excluding VAT.
NB: Bidders should submit their schedule of offer based on ‘core’ delivery for the initial 3 years only. The maximum budget ‘core’ value is GBP 1 193 380 excluding VAT. This excludes the aspirational intent elements listed above.
